Hi!

Why does stages.xml exist if the stages are changed in config.lua? Am I missing something?
 
If you are using a recent version of The Forgotten Server. This feature was moved to LUA in the commit #1642:

Hi!

Why does stages.xml exist if the stages are changed in config.lua? Am I missing something?
stages.xml is deprecated, but kept for backwards compatibility. We didn't want to break everyone's servers with the change.
